Dairy Events
- Dairy Judging– Saturday, April 13, 2013. Open to all 4-H Dairy project members. Official Judge: Matt Sneller, Conant Acres
- 9:30 AM – Meet at Highland Farms (152 Towles Hill Road) in Cornish for registration, directions
- 10:00 AM – Jersey Judging (Three Classes)
- 11:30 AM – Travel to Kayben Farms (Benson’s) in Gorham – Lunch along the way
- 1:00 PM – Kayben Farms – Holstein Judging (Four classes)
- 2:00 PM – Reasons (Two sets)
- 3:30 PM – Awards and pictures
- Fitting Competition – Saturday, July 20, 2013, 5:00 p.m. at the Windsor Fairgrounds
- Maine State 4-H Dairy Show – Sunday, July 21, 9:00 a.m. at the Windsor Fairgrounds
